Designer Ben Fry (http://www.benfry.com/) is the co-creator of Processing (http://www.processing.org/), an open source programming language and environment for designers and artists who want to program images, animation, and interactions. Ben will be speaking and presenting his work at Metro State College in the Tivoli Center, room 640 at 5:30pm on Tuesday November 11th. The event is free and open to the public.

Ben's work has been shown at the at the Whitney Biennial in 2002 and the Cooper Hewitt Design Triennial in 2003. Other pieces have appeared in the Museum of Modern Art in New York, at Ars Electronica in Linz, Austria and in the films “Minority Report” and “The Hulk.”
